What You’ll Bring

Required:

  • Bachelor’s degree in biology, ecology, or environmental sciences (Master’s preferred).

  • 10+ years of experience in environmental permitting and/or due diligence, ideally in consulting for private-sector clients.

  • Deep technical knowledge of biological field assessments and permitting practices, including wetland delineations and protected species assessments.

  • Proven experience with ESA Section 7 & 10 processes, including Habitat Conservation Plans and Incidental Take Permits.

  • Strong leadership, team-building, and client relationship skills.

  • Excellent communication, writing, and strategic thinking abilities.

  • Driver's License Required: This position requires a valid driver's license and/or the ability to operate a company vehicle due to the nature of job duties, which include frequent travel to various client locations across a large geographical area.

  • This position is not eligible for immigration sponsorship.

Preferred:

  • Experience with renewable energy projects (wind, solar, transmission).

  • Familiarity with permitting in Arkansas, Iowa, Kansas, Missouri, Nebraska, or Oklahoma.

  • Recognized technical expertise and established reputation in the regional marketplace.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ead and manage biological field surveys, habitat assessments, and species-specific studies.

  • Oversee preparation of local, state, and federal permitting documents, ensuring quality and compliance.

  • Manage multiple projects within scope, budget, and schedule expectations.

  • Develop technical proposals, scopes, and cost estimates; support business development and client retention.

  • Collaborate with ERM teams on Impact Assessment and Permitting projects, including NEPA compliance and risk assessments.

  • Mentor junior and mid-level staff, fostering technical growth and team cohesion.

  • Stay informed on regional projects and staffing needs; contribute to recruiting efforts.

  • Build strong relationships with clients, regulatory agencies, and stakeholders to maintain ERM’s reputation for excellence.
